Ok I just tried this.  It works!  Without touching any code :)

I had to sneak in in the middle of a busy teacher calling schedule---I
needed both lines free to be able to test this.

To enable this feature for your cellphone, instead of calling yourself
"staff," you need to put your cellphone Person in the "test" group.
(Not the case currently---I don't want to confuse people :)

If you do that, your cellphone will behave just like Zoiper---in
particular, you'll be able to record in the database the conversation
between your cellphone and any other regular phone!  Sweet!  :)

But again, remember, when you're using this feature, both lines will
be unavailable to anyone else, so check the teacher-calling schedule
first, if you want to avoid interfering with the regular teacher call
schedule.

If you use Zoiper (instead of your cellphone), then only one line is
used, and the other line is still available for regular teacher calls.
